Create Valuable Content
Delivering Useful Information
The heart of any successful blog lies in the value it provides to its readers. I always strive to share practical tips and resources that can genuinely help my audience. Think about what you wish you’d known when you first started in your niche. By offering those insights, you’re creating a roadmap for others.
Consider tutorials, how-tos, or even product reviews that can aid your readers. For instance, I made a series of posts detailing how to set up a home composting system based on my own trial and error. It not only drew in eco-conscious readers but also positioned me as a go-to resource in that area.
Your content doesn’t need to be elaborate; sometimes, keeping it simple and straightforward makes it more approachable. Use clear language and break down complex ideas into digestible parts—this approach serves your audience well.

SEO Strategies to Boost Visibility
Creating valuable content is just one piece of the puzzle. If no one sees it, what good is it? Understanding SEO (Search Engine Optimization) is crucial. I recommend starting with keyword research to find out what terms people are searching for in relation to your niche. It can be a game-changer for your traffic!
Use tools like Google Keyword Planner or Ubersuggest to discover relevant keywords. Incorporating these keywords naturally into your blog post titles and body content can help your site rank higher in search results. However, always prioritize creating quality content over purely chasing SEO metrics.
Don’t forget to optimize your images, headings, and meta descriptions. Making these small tweaks will improve your chances of being found by the right audience. Trust me, once I started focusing on SEO, I saw a significant bump in my blog traffic!
